How does Spencerville, OH compare to Middleport, OH? Spencerville has a population of 2,120 with a median household income of $49,938, while Middleport has 2,114 residents and a median income of $35,341.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Spencerville, OH | Middleport, OH |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 2,120 | 2,114 | +0.3% |
| Median Age | 35.3 | 45.1 | -21.7% |
| Foreign Born % | 0% | 0.3% | -30.0% |
| Metric | Spencerville | Middleport |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$49,938 | $35,341 | +41.3% |
| Unemployment | 9.9% | 3.3% | +200.0% |
| Poverty Rate | 17.4% | 26.5% | -34.3% |
| Bachelor's+ | 12.2% | 11.2% | +8.9% |
| Metric | Spencerville | Middleport |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Home Value | $141,700 | $76,600 | +85.0% |
| Median Rent | $848/mo | $655/mo | +29.5% |
| Housing Units | 946 | 1,066 | -11.3% |
